Introduction to data science: what it is and why it matters
Data science has become an essential component in almost every field, from marketing and health to sports and technology، In an era where everything generates data, companies need someone to analyze and understand this data to make informed decisions، This is where data science comes in, relying on powerful tools and techniques that make work faster and cleaner.
![]() |
Getting started with data science: tools and techniques |
One of the most important things any beginner should know are data science tools that help organize, analyze, and visualize data professionally، These tools save significant time and open doors to a deeper understanding of any project you're working on، The more you learn to use these tools correctly, the greater your opportunities in this field, whose future is still in its infancy.
The importance of data science in today’s world
Data science has become an essential part of the decisions made by businesses and organizations around the world. Every step or action a customer takes is now recorded and analyzed to understand their thinking. From marketing to product development, everything has become data-driven.
Governments and healthcare organizations are also using data science to predict diseases and improve services. For example, they can anticipate the spread of a virus or identify areas in need of more support. This saves time and saves lives.
And in our daily lives, apps like Netflix and YouTube rely on data science to recommend content you'll love. This isn't magic; these are algorithms that operate on your data and understand your tastes. This demonstrates how deeply data science is embedded in every detail of our lives.
Essential skills needed for a career in data science
If you want to start your career in data science, there are a few skills you need to succeed and compete strongly in the market.
• Proficiency in Python and R for data analysis and model building
• Strong understanding of statistics and probability
• Experience with databases and SQL
• Ability to clean and prepare data (data wrangling)
• Knowledge of data visualization tools like Matplotlib and Tableau
• Understanding the basics of machine learning
• Critical thinking and problem-solving skills
•¤Effective communication to communicate results easily
Note:
These skills are essential, and the more you work on developing them, the greater your chances of success in data science will be.
Top programming languages used in data science
If you intend to enter the field of data science, you must be familiar with the most important programming languages that this field relies on, helping you analyze and build powerful and effective models.
1. Python – The easiest and most popular language in the field, flexible, and with many libraries.
2. R – Powerful for statistical analysis and graphing.
3. SQL – Essential for working with databases.
4. Java – Used for large projects and big data processing.
5. Julia – A modern, fast language, suitable for complex computing tasks.
6. Scala – Used with Apache Spark for rapid data analysis.
7. SAS – Used in organizations that prefer ready-made solutions.
Note:
You don't need to learn all of these languages at once. Start with Python and SQL, and then develop your skills based on your work and interests in data science.
Most popular data science tools and software
To work professionally in data science, you need to use tools and software that make your work easier, whether in data analysis, visualization, or building interactive models and reports.
1. Jupyter Notebook – for writing code and experimenting with data interactively
2. Pandas – a powerful Python library for cleaning and analyzing data
3. Tableau – a visualization tool for visualizing data in an engaging way
4. Power BI – a powerful alternative to Tableau for displaying and analyzing data
5. Apache Spark – for quickly analyzing big data
6. TensorFlow – for building AI and machine learning models
7. Scikit-learn – a simple library for building machine learning models
8. Google Colab – a free environment for running Python code online
Note:
These are the most popular and widely used tools, and you don't have to learn them all at once. Start with the most important ones depending on your level and the field you intend to focus on in data science.
Data science techniques every beginner should know
If you're just starting out in the field of data science, there are some basic techniques you should be familiar with, as they will help you understand data and gain important insights that will make you stand out among any team working in the field.
• Descriptive Analysis
• Data Cleaning
• Data Visualization
• Correlation Analysis
• Classification
• Prediction
• Clustering
• Modeling
Note:
These techniques are the cornerstone for anyone starting out in the field. With time and experience, you'll begin to develop them and use them in larger, more complex data science projects.
How to collect and clean data for data science projects
The first step in any data science project is collecting data. This can come from various sources, such as databases, CSV files, websites, or even APIs. The key is that the source is reliable and easy to work with.
After collecting the data, it's time to clean it. This includes removing missing values, correcting errors, and ensuring that all data is in the same format. This step is crucial to ensuring the accuracy of the results.
There are also times when you need to consolidate data from different sources or remove unhelpful elements. Cleaning isn't just a step; it's a fundamental skill that differentiates amateur and professional data science work.
Exploratory data analysis in data science explained
Exploratory data analysis (EDA) is one of the most important phases of data science work. Its goal is to understand the data and discover patterns and relationships within it. Simply put, you look at the data with a critical eye.
Using tools like graphs and statistical tables, you can observe distributions, outliers, and correlations. This helps you decide what to do next: build a model, clean up more, or do you need more data?
This analysis also provides initial insights that can change the direction of the entire project. If done correctly, it saves you time and effort and increases the power of the results you ultimately produce.
Understanding machine learning in data science
Machine learning is an important branch of data science that allows computers to learn from data without any direct programming. This means the computer learns patterns and extracts rules from them that help it predict or classify new data.
In data science, machine learning helps us build intelligent systems that can quickly analyze massive amounts of data. These models can be used for price prediction, fraud detection, or even product recommendations.
It's not just programming; it also requires a strong understanding of statistics and data analysis to build an accurate and reliable model. The more you learn, the better you'll be at designing intelligent solutions.
How data visualization enhances data science outcomes
Data visualization makes it easier to quickly understand complex information, rather than looking at boring numbers and tables. When data is clearly visualized, its analysis is faster and more accurate.
Graphs help technical teams and managers make decisions based on clear evidence rather than guesswork. This makes the results of data science projects more impactful.
Graphic visualization also helps uncover patterns and trends that may be hidden in the data. This enables researchers to discover new solutions or opportunities they hadn't previously seen.
Real-world applications of data science
Data science isn't just a theory; it has real-world applications in our daily lives and in many industries, radically and effectively changing the way we work and make decisions.
• Improving recommendations on sites like Netflix and Amazon
• Detecting financial fraud in banks and insurance companies
• Predicting diseases and improving healthcare
• Analyzing customer behavior in marketing and increasing sales
• Improving operational efficiency in manufacturing and production
• Predicting weather and natural disasters
• Developing self-driving cars
Note:
These applications demonstrate how data science is not just a technical endeavor; it is a real force that transforms data into practical solutions that serve communities and businesses.
Common challenges faced in data science and how to overcome them
One of the biggest challenges in data science is the quality of the data itself. Sometimes, you'll find errors or incomplete data. Therefore, data cleaning and validation are essential steps before any analysis.
Dealing with massive amounts of data can be challenging, requiring powerful tools and knowledge of cloud computing or Big Data software. Continuous training is essential here.
The third challenge is understanding the results correctly and communicating them to non-experts. The solution lies in visualization skills and effective communication, which help explain the data simply and clearly.
Building your first data science project: a step-by-step guide
If you're planning to start your first data science project, you need to follow clear, organized steps to help you complete the project efficiently and achieve satisfactory, scalable results.
1. Define the project goal and key questions.
2. Collect appropriate data from reliable sources.
3. Clean and prepare the data for proper processing.
4. Explore the data using descriptive analysis and graphs.
5. Build and train an appropriate model.
6. Evaluate and improve the model's performance.
7. Document the results and share the reports.
Note:
Following these steps will help you build a strong, organized project and give you the opportunity to continuously develop your skills in the world of data science.
Learning resources for mastering data science
If you want to master data science and build strong skills, you must choose reliable and diverse educational resources that will help you learn from the ground up to professionalism quickly and effectively.
• Online courses such as Coursera, Udemy, and edX
• Popular books such as "Python for Data Analysis" and "Hands-On Machine Learning"
• Interactive training platforms such as Kaggle and DataCamp
• Blogs and YouTube channels specializing in data science
• Participate in communities and discussion groups such as Reddit and LinkedIn
Note:
Diversifying your resources and applying what you learn in practice will help you progress faster and prove your skills in the field of data science.
The future of data science: trends and predictions
The future of data science will expand with the advancement of technology, especially with the increasing use of artificial intelligence and machine learning to analyze data smarter and faster. This will make decisions more data-driven.
With the increasing trend toward process automation and real-time data analysis, companies will use advanced tools to track performance and make rapid decisions that suit the changing market. Big data will play a greater role.
Also, with the advancement of cloud computing and the availability of new data sources, opportunities for collaboration between different teams and the expansion of data science projects will increase in fields such as healthcare, energy, and e-commerce.
Conclusion
Data science is a vast field brimming with opportunities, and success depends on understanding the basic tools and techniques. With consistent practice and the right tools, you can begin your journey with confidence and achieve outstanding results in your projects. The right start is the key to excellence and sustainability in the world of data science.